§ 114254.2. — 114254.2. (Added by Stats. 2006, Ch. 23, Sec. 2.)
California·Code HSC Health and Safety Code - HSC·Div. 104. DIVISION 104. ENVIRONMENTAL HEALTH·Part 7. PART 7. CALIFORNIA RETAIL FOOD CODE·Ch. 8. CHAPTER 8. Physical Facilities·Art. 3. ARTICLE 3. Poisonous and Toxic Materials
(a)Except as specified in subdivision (b), poisonous or toxic materials shall be stored or displayed so they can not contaminate food, equipment, utensils, linens, and single-use articles by separating the poisonous or toxic materials by spacing or partitioning and locating the poisonous or toxic materials in an area that is not above food, equipment, utensils, linens, and single-use articles.
(b)Equipment and utensil cleaners and sanitizers
may be stored in warewashing areas for availability and convenience if the materials are stored to prevent contamination of food, equipment, utensils, linens, and single-use articles.

Legislative History
Added by Stats. 2006, Ch. 23, Sec. 2. Effective January 1, 2007. Operative July 1, 2007, by Sec. 3 of Ch. 23.
